TRI Toxic Chemical Releases
Annual pounds of each toxic chemical released to air, water, and land, as reported to the EPA Toxic Release Inventory. Carcinogen (♦) and PFAS designations are per EPA and IARC classifications.
Emissions Trend (2015–2024)
-74% overall
| Year | Total Releases (lbs) | vs Prior Year |
|---|---|---|
| 2015 | 4,221 | — |
| 2016 | 3,508 | -17% |
| 2017 | 3,274 | -7% |
| 2018 | 2,868 | -12% |
| 2019 | 1,750 | -39% |
| 2020 | 1,177 | -33% |
| 2021 | 1,296 | +10% |
| 2022 | 1,265 | -2% |
| 2023 | 1,313 | +4% |
| 2024 | 1,095 | -17% |
